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) :

Turkey remains the largest talc and steatite consuming country in the Middle East, comprising approx. 74% of total volume. Moreover, talc and steatite consumption in Turkey exceeded the figures recorded by the second-largest consumer, Iran, eightfold. The third position in this ranking was taken by Saudi Arabia, with a 9.1% share.
The country with the largest volume of talc and steatite production was Turkey, accounting for 80% of total volume. Moreover, talc and steatite production in Turkey exceeded the figures recorded by the second-largest producer, Iran, sevenfold.
In value terms, Turkey remains the largest talc and steatite supplier in the Middle East, comprising 85%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was taken by the United Arab Emirates, with a 4.5% share of total exports. It was followed by Saudi Arabia, with a 4.4% share.
In value terms, Turkey, the United Arab Emirates and Israel appeared to be the countries with the highest levels of imports in 2022, with a combined 71% share of total imports. Saudi Arabia, Qatar, Oman and Jordan l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 24%.
The export price in the Middle East stood at $414 per ton in 2022, surging by 40% against the previous year.
The import price in the Middle East stood at $418 per ton in 2022, surging by 8.9% against the previous year.
